PER-370: Hospital First Receivers: Detecting Radio PER-370: Hospital First Receivers: Detecting Radioactive Contamination
The PER-370, Hospital First Receivers: Detecting Radioactive Contamination course provides hospital first receivers/healthcare workers with essential knowledge and skills to assist them when responding to a radiological/nuclear Weapon of Mass Destruction (WMD) incident in the safest manner possible for themselves and victims. The first hour of the course consists of 3 lessons: Contamination Management, Radiological Detection, and Decontamination. The remaining time is spent using radiation instruments to do hands-on drills to locate and identify radiation contaminants, differentiate between alpha, beta, and gamma radiation; perform non-ambulatory victim decontamination; perform surveys to locate contamination on objects and people.
Target Audience
Emergency Medical Services Health Care Public Health Recommended courses: AWR-140, or AWR-140-W, Introduction to Radiological/Nuclear WMD Operations or AWR 410 W, Hospital Radiological Emergency Operations: Hazards and Countermeasures, or equivalent training
